We bought a house last fall that has a 12-yr old KGSA906 range that runs on propane.  Everything except the outer ring on the triple tier burner seems to work fine - so I have to assume the propane conversion was done correctly by the builder/installer. The inner burner on the triple tier lights and works fine.  However, when I push in (and turn) the knob for the outer burner, it just seems to be a duplicate control for the inner burner.  Nothing happens with the outer, and it won't light with a match either.  Your help would be appreciated before I get out my screwdriver.  This power burner is quite important if your wife is a Brazilian mama who boils her rice aggressively!

I would dismantle the triple crown burner assembly and clean everything very good. Cleaning all port holes with a paper clip. 

Sounds like possibly gas not flowing to big burner.
